The US embassy in Sri Lanka has issued a warning of a potential attack on the popular surfing spot Arugam Bay, prompting enhanced security for tourists. This follows social media calls to boycott Israeli-owned businesses and protests against Israel. Authorities have set up a hotline and are coordinating efforts to ensure the safety of visitors.
